The Current Situation: What's Happening with Diesel Cars?
Okay, so what's the deal with diesel cars facing potential bans in India? Well, the conversation around diesel vehicles has been intensifying due to rising concerns about air pollution. Diesel engines, while often fuel-efficient and powerful, tend to emit higher levels of pollutants like particulate matter (PM) and nitrogen oxides (NOx), which are major contributors to poor air quality, especially in urban areas. Because of this, several cities and regions are considering or implementing restrictions on diesel vehicles to combat pollution.
Currently, there isn't a blanket nationwide ban on all diesel cars. Instead, we're seeing a more nuanced approach with specific regulations in certain areas. For example, some cities might restrict the entry of older diesel vehicles or impose stricter emission standards. The National Green Tribunal (NGT) has been a key player in pushing for stricter regulations, often directing state governments to take action against polluting vehicles, including older diesel cars. These directives can range from outright bans to requiring upgrades to meet current emission standards.
One of the main reasons for this push is the severe air quality issues plaguing many Indian cities. Air pollution contributes to a range of health problems, including respiratory illnesses, cardiovascular diseases, and even cancer. Reducing emissions from vehicles, especially older and more polluting ones, is seen as a crucial step in improving public health. Different states and cities are experimenting with various measures to tackle this. Some are focusing on promoting electric vehicles (EVs) by offering subsidies and incentives, while others are investing in public transportation to reduce the number of private vehicles on the road. Odd-even schemes, which restrict vehicle usage based on registration numbers on certain days, have also been implemented temporarily in some cities to curb pollution.
The government is also pushing for the adoption of stricter emission norms like Bharat Stage VI (BS VI), which are equivalent to Euro 6 standards. These norms significantly reduce the permissible levels of pollutants from vehicles. New vehicles manufactured after the BS VI norms came into effect are much cleaner than their predecessors. However, the challenge remains in dealing with the existing fleet of older, more polluting vehicles. Retrofitting older vehicles with emission control devices is one option, but its feasibility and cost-effectiveness are still being evaluated. Scrapping older vehicles is another approach, with some incentives being offered to encourage owners to replace them with newer, cleaner models. Why the Focus on Diesel? Understanding the Environmental Impact
So, why are diesel cars under so much scrutiny? It all boils down to their environmental impact. While modern diesel engines are more refined than their older counterparts, they still generally produce higher levels of certain pollutants compared to gasoline engines or electric vehicles. The main culprits are particulate matter (PM) and nitrogen oxides (NOx).
Particulate matter consists of tiny particles that can penetrate deep into the lungs and cause respiratory problems. Long-term exposure to PM is linked to asthma, bronchitis, and even lung cancer. Nitrogen oxides, on the other hand, contribute to the formation of smog and acid rain. They can also irritate the respiratory system and exacerbate existing respiratory conditions. When these pollutants are released into the atmosphere, they not only affect human health but also contribute to environmental degradation.
Moreover, diesel combustion can produce black carbon, a potent greenhouse gas that contributes to global warming. Black carbon absorbs sunlight and warms the atmosphere, accelerating the melting of glaciers and contributing to climate change. Reducing black carbon emissions is therefore crucial in mitigating the effects of climate change. The environmental impact of diesel vehicles isn't just a local issue; it has global implications.

Areas Affected: Cities and Regions Under Scrutiny
Which areas are most likely to be affected by diesel car bans or restrictions? Primarily, it's the cities and regions grappling with the worst air pollution. Delhi, being one of the most polluted cities globally, has already seen various measures targeting diesel vehicles. These have included temporary bans on older diesel vehicles, stricter emission standards, and even odd-even schemes to reduce the number of cars on the road. The National Capital Region (NCR), which includes surrounding areas of Delhi, is also under close scrutiny, with similar restrictions being considered or implemented.
Other major metropolitan areas like Mumbai, Kolkata, and Chennai are also facing increasing pressure to address air pollution. These cities have a high density of vehicles, and diesel vehicles contribute significantly to the overall pollution levels. While they may not have implemented outright bans yet, they are likely to adopt stricter regulations in the future. This could include higher taxes on diesel vehicles, restrictions on their entry into certain areas, and incentives for switching to cleaner alternatives.
Beyond the major cities, other regions with industrial areas or high levels of truck traffic are also under the microscope. Industrial emissions and heavy-duty vehicles often contribute to localized pollution hotspots. Governments are increasingly focusing on these areas to implement targeted measures to reduce emissions. This might involve stricter enforcement of emission standards for trucks and buses, promoting the use of cleaner fuels, and investing in public transportation infrastructure.

Alternative Options: What Are the Alternatives to Diesel Cars?
So, if diesel cars are facing restrictions, what are the alternative options? Well, the good news is that there are several viable alternatives available, each with its own set of advantages and disadvantages. Let's take a look at some of the most popular options:
- 
Electric Vehicles (EVs): EVs are arguably the most promising alternative to diesel cars. They produce zero tailpipe emissions, which means they don't contribute to air pollution in the cities where they are driven. EVs are also becoming increasingly affordable, and the range of available models is expanding rapidly. The government is also offering various incentives to encourage the adoption of EVs, such as subsidies and tax breaks. However, EVs still have some limitations. The charging infrastructure in India is still developing, and range anxiety (the fear of running out of battery) can be a concern for some drivers. Charging times can also be longer compared to refueling a gasoline or diesel car. Despite these challenges, EVs are becoming more and more practical, and they are likely to play a major role in the future of transportation.
 - 
Compressed Natural Gas (CNG) Vehicles: CNG is a cleaner-burning fuel compared to diesel, and CNG vehicles produce significantly lower emissions. CNG is also generally cheaper than gasoline or diesel, which can save you money on fuel costs. CNG vehicles are particularly popular in cities like Delhi, where there is a well-established CNG infrastructure. However, CNG also has some drawbacks. The range of CNG vehicles is typically lower than gasoline or diesel cars, and the availability of CNG refueling stations can be limited in some areas. CNG vehicles also require specialized maintenance, and the initial cost can be higher compared to gasoline or diesel cars.
 - 
Gasoline (Petrol) Vehicles: While gasoline vehicles are not as clean as EVs or CNG vehicles, they still produce lower emissions compared to older diesel cars. Modern gasoline engines are also becoming more fuel-efficient, and they are available in a wide range of models and price points. However, gasoline is still a fossil fuel, and gasoline vehicles contribute to greenhouse gas emissions. As emission standards become stricter, gasoline vehicles might also face some restrictions in the future.
 - 
Hybrid Vehicles: Hybrid vehicles combine a gasoline engine with an electric motor. They can offer better fuel efficiency compared to conventional gasoline cars, and they can also reduce emissions. Hybrid vehicles are a good option for people who want to reduce their environmental impact without fully committing to an EV. However, hybrid vehicles can be more expensive than conventional gasoline cars, and they still rely on fossil fuels.
 - 
Biofuels: Biofuels are fuels made from renewable sources, such as plants and algae. They can be used as a substitute for gasoline or diesel, and they can reduce greenhouse gas emissions. However, the production of biofuels can have some environmental impacts, such as land use changes and water consumption. The availability of biofuels is also limited in some areas.
